Specsavers on Beulah Street in Harrogate has announced its sponsorship of Henshaw’s BedFest 2025 for the third year running.
Bedfest will take place on 14th June, noon till late and will be held near the Henshaw Art and Crafts Centre in Knaresborough.
It will feature an exciting variety of live music from local artists, alongside a selection of local street food and a licensed bar.

Tickets start at £6 and the money raised from the festival will go towards Henshaws’ dedicated work supporting visually impaired individuals, alongside those with other disabilities, which will provide them and their loved ones with the advice and assistance they need to continue to create a bright and positive future beyond their disabilities.
